Here’s a nice little puzzle I got from John Nunn, many years ago. It is is in the latest edition of ChessBase Magazine and can be stated in one simple line: A game begins with 1.e4 and ends in the fifth move with knight takes rook mate. What are the moves? If you want to read a couple of stories on it, go to www.chessbase.com/puzzle/puzzle.htm. It is amazing how even the best players in the world can be stumped by this problem.
